In today's eye surgeries the Ophthalmic Viscosurgical Devices play a crucial role by safeguarding and steadying the delicate structures of the eye throughout the surgical process. They serve purposes such as aiding in intraocular lens placement and preserving the anterior chambers depth during surgery. These devices usually consist of substances, with molecular weight that give them special viscoelastic characteristics.

Use Cases of Ophthalmic Viscosurgical Devices in Cataract Surgery & Corneal Transplantation

Cataract Surgery : Ophthalmic Viscosurgical Devices play a pivotal role in cataract surgeries. They are primarily used to create and maintain space, protect delicate ocular tissues, and facilitate intraocular lens implantation. Dispersive OVDs are often preferred in these surgeries due to their high molecular weight and cohesive properties. Leading players such as Alcon and Bausch & Lomb offer advanced OVDs specifically designed for cataract surgeries, contributing significantly to their market position.
Glaucoma Surgery : In glaucoma surgeries, OVDs are used to control and lower intraocular pressure. They aid in the creation of a patent iridotomy and facilitate the placement of shunts or stents. Cohesive OVDs are typically used in these procedures for their ability to maintain a clear surgical field. Top players such as Johnson & Johnson and Carl Zeiss Meditec have a strong market presence in this application, offering innovative OVDs that enhance surgical outcomes.
Corneal Transplantation : OVDs are extensively used in corneal transplantation procedures to protect the endothelium and maintain anterior chamber depth. Balanced OVDs, which combine the properties of both cohesive and dispersive OVDs, are commonly used in these surgeries.
